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
43 024 05084635480 100 16666628037
00354 5227999 5063
00354 5227999 5063
924 5338805076 2724086232
All about undefined
Interested in learning more?
00354 5227999 5063
924 5338805076 2724086232
See more
2928281 1872 48556329027
161275128 69255 145 1225
See more
49 6398 143
880 3584093 646
See more